What Is LegalShield?

LegalShield is an online service that seeks to lower the cost of legal services for individuals and small businesses. To achieve this, LegalShield connects individuals and businesses with vetted law firms that have experience in specific legal fields.

The company was founded in 1972 as Sportsman's Motor Club. In 1976, it changed its name to Pre-Paid Legal, and after a 2011 acquisition, it’s now called LegalShield.

One of the biggest reasons for LegalShield’s popularity is the level of experience that its provider law firms have. Also, since they vet the law firms, the quality of service that its members get is high.

To help its members save even more, LegalShield has negotiated discounted rates for additional legal services and agreed on a 50% discount with big brands like Amazon.

The LegalShield services designed for individuals and families are meant to help you get affordable legal services. The specific membership benefits include:

1. Estate Planning

Creating a will helps avoid family disputes after one passes away or becomes incapacitated. With a LegalShield membership, your lawyer will draft the necessary documents and review them annually for free.

This service covers a Standard Will, a Living Will, and a Durable Power of Attorney for you, your spouse, and eligible dependents.

2. Family Law

Whether thinking of marriage, divorce, or child custody, an experienced family lawyer will help you. The law firm you’ll work with can represent you in an uncontested separation, divorce, adoption, and name change.

It’s important to note, however, that this service is only available if your membership has been active for at least 90 consecutive days.

3. IRS Audits

LegalShield’s provider law firms can provide both advice and representation when you’re notified of an impending IRS audit. With a total of 50 hours for consultations and representation, 3.5 hours go to consultations while the remaining 46.5 hours go to trial representation.

Note that you’ll need to contact your provider law firm within 30 days of receiving the IRS audit notification.

4. Trial Defense

LegalShield lawyers will help you with pretrial preparation and trial representation. This service covers you and your spouse.

A noteworthy feature of this service is that the longer you stay with LegalShield, the more lawyer hours you get. From your first to the fifth year of membership, your lawyer hours increase every year from 60 hours to 300 hours.

5. Traffic Tickets

Traffic-related issues are almost unavoidable. Whether it’s a small accident or a license issue, your provider law firm will help you deal with it.

If you’ve suffered property damage due to a car accident and need help collecting the funds, your lawyer can assist if it’s less than $5,000.

6. Residential Loan Services

Buying a home is a big investment and you don’t want to make mistakes that could cost you your home.

LegalShield offers you help in reviewing purchase documents prepared by your bank or seller. You’ll however need to submit the documents at least five days before the closing date.

7. Renters

This covers you when you’re signing a new lease, moving out of a rented home, or in a dispute with your current landlord. Your lawyer will review lease agreements, vendor contracts, communication with your landlord, and more.

Also, if the landlord is violating the terms of the lease or you need to terminate the lease early, your lawyer can help.

8. Landlords

As a landlord, your efforts towards protecting property investments can be hindered by issues like unfair contracts and leases that put unnecessary responsibilities on you.

To avoid these issues, your provider law firm can help you draft legally sound lease documents and even share responsibility for property maintenance.

You can also get advice on how to deal with complaints against a tenant or when thinking of evicting one.

9. Additional Benefits

This personal legal plan comes with some extra benefits. For additional lawyer time, you’ll get a 25% discount off the standard legal fees. You also get 50% off for purchases at Amazon, Costco, and other brands.

In addition to the above services, LegalShield has six add-ons that you can add to your plan for a more comprehensive cover.

Here’s a look at these add-on services.

1. Home Business Supplement

To help you focus on your home business, LegalShield can handle many of the legal issues for you.

For $14.95/month, you get advice on out-of-state legal matters, phone calls made on behalf of your business, and help during IRS audits.

Other benefits of the home business supplement include:

  • Debt collection letters: Instead of personally following up with late-paying or non-paying clients, let LegalShield’s law firm handle it. You can have up to four letters written to clients within and outside your state. Additional letters will cost you $75 each.
  • Document review: This supplement gives you up to four document reviews per month. Your provider law firm will review your documents and give you the advice you need before signing.
  • Designated consultation: Get accessible legal advice on business matters such as copyrights and trademarks, taxes, and antitrust issues. You can reach out to your lawyer for up to three phone consultations per year.

On top of these, if you need extra services not directly covered by the supplement, you can save money with a 25% membership discount.

2. Trial Defense Supplement

Determining how long a trial will last can be difficult. Since lawyer time is limited and you don’t want to pay hourly rates, it’s best to add this supplement to your membership plan.

For $14.95/month, you get extra lawyer time and more of other services including:

  • Dispute resolution to prevent lawsuits: Your lawyer can discuss with the aggrieved party and negotiate settlements to prevent the dispute from escalating.
  • Document review: To avoid legal minefields when signing contracts, you can ask your lawyer to review the contract and provide guidance.
  • Trial defense services: If you’re sued, LegalShield has you covered for both pretrial research and trial defense. Moreover, for every year that you maintain your membership, you get extra lawyer time for trial defense.

You also get other benefits such as 24/7 emergency assistance, demand letters, and help with consumer finance issues like warranties.

Please note that you can only add this supplement to a monthly plan. If you purchase the annual plan, you won’t be able to customize it with any additional supplements.

3. Gun Owners Supplement

Gun ownership and use come with unique challenges. Things get more complicated when you own different types of guns.

For $14.95/month, the gun owners supplement gives you access to experienced gun rights attorneys to help you when:

  • You fire your gun in self-defense: You may have shot your attacker in self-defense, but that doesn’t mean you can’t be sued. Fortunately, with 24/7 access to a gun rights lawyer, you can be sure that your right to self-defense will be protected.
  • An accidental discharge causes damage or injury: If an accidental discharge from your firearm causes injury, you can call your lawyer and get the advice you need to navigate the issue.
  • You need trial defense services: If an accident leads to a lawsuit, you’ll need a lawyer to defend you in court. With the gun owners supplement, you’ll get up to sixty hours covering both pre-trial and trial defense services.
  • You need an NFA gun trust: Instead of downloading an NFA gun trust from the internet and risking invalidation, get expert help. For a flat fee of $250, you can get a professionally prepared NFA gun trust that gives you confidence that you’re compliant.

4. Ride Share and Delivery Supplement

Also known as the Commercial Drivers Legal Plan (CDLP), this supplement gives you access to an experienced law firm whenever you need one.

For $32.95 per month, you’ll get help on issues to do with your logbook, expired inspection stickers, and traffic violations. Other services covered include:

  • Licensing issues: Whether your driver’s license has been denied or suspended, a lawyer can help you deal with the issue.
  • Moving violations: Get access to a lawyer to represent you or your spouse when a licensed motor vehicle is involved in a moving violation. Both personal and commercial vehicles are eligible.
  • Tragic accidents: Are you concerned about you or your spouse getting involved in an accident? You can get covered for charges that include accident-related manslaughter and homicide.
  • Property damage and personal injury: If you or your spouse gets injured or need to collect property damage after an accident, this supplement has you covered.

If you need help with other legal matters not covered by this supplement, you’ll get a 25% discount on your lawyer’s hourly rate.

5. Trial Defense Business Supplement

There’s always a chance that a business will get into legal problems and be sued.

To avoid the last-minute search for affordable legal services, you can stay ahead with LegalShield’s Trial Defense Business Supplement.

For $14.95 per month, you get trial defense services that include:

  • 100 hours of trial defense services: 25 hours will go towards pretrial activities e.g. pleadings and depositions, while 75 hours will be used for the actual trial.
  • 25% discount for extended hours: If you need extra hours with your lawyer, you’ll automatically get a 25% discount off the lawyer’s hourly rate.

If you’re in business, especially if partnering with creditors and debtors, you may want to anticipate legal issues and buy this supplement.

Customer Support

Like any other business, LegalShield provides customer support through various channels to ensure customers get the legal advice they need.

The company provides three customer support channels. These are phone, chat, and email. To get phone support, you’ll need to call Monday through Friday between 7 a.m. and 7 p.m. CST.

For email support, you can expect to get a response within 24 hours. If you have an urgent question, you can just start a chat. You can also open support tickets from the mobile app.

Before contacting customer support, you can check the LegalShield FAQ page just in case your issue has been addressed there. And if you have service complaints, you can let LegalShield know by filling out the attorney service concern form.

Will I always work with the same provider law firm?

No. There’s no guarantee that you’ll work with the same law firm for all your legal needs. What LegalShield guarantees however is that you’ll always work with a local attorney from an experienced law firm in your region.

How can I cancel my LegalShield membership?

You can cancel your LegalShield membership at any time by contacting customer support. You can do this by sending an email, a physical letter, or calling. Note that the paid subscription fees are not refundable.

If you’re canceling your membership due to a poor experience with a lawyer, consider providing feedback through the attorney service concern form.

LegalShield Alternatives

Here are four popular alternatives to LegalShield that you can check out.

LegalZoom

LegalZoom is a popular online legal service platform that gives you access to lawyers just like LegalShield. There are differences, however, in the type of services offered and costs.

LegalZoom services support you when starting and running a business. Your LegalZoom lawyer will help you form an LLC or corporation, register your intellectual property, and provide tax advice.

For personal protection, LegalZoom services are limited compared to LegalShield. Although LegalZoom has a sole proprietor plan, LegalShield’s Home Business plan is better.

LegalZoom is also more expensive than LegalShield. To its advantage, it provides a free plan and a 60-day money-back guarantee.

Rocket Lawyer

Rocket Lawyer is a popular LegalShield alternative that offers most of the same services. One major difference though is that you get free help when forming your first LLC, C-Corp, S-Corp, or Nonprofit.

Rocket Lawyer also has a 7-day free trial that you can use to test its service or even consult a lawyer and create legal documents.

Although Rocket Lawyer has a lot to offer and is highly rated by its customers, it can be costly compared to LegalShield. It also requires you to provide your credit card details to register for the free trial.

UpCounsel

UpCounsel is an interesting alternative to LegalShield. Instead of paying a monthly fee for access to lawyers, UpCounsel lets you post legal jobs, get proposals, and then hire the lawyers you choose.

Since there are no set fees and you’re supposed to negotiate with the lawyers, the prices can be quite high. To their credit though, these are top-tier lawyers who have been vetted by UpCounsel.

IncFile

IncFile is all about forming and managing your business. If you want to register your business for free, IncFile is the way to go. The only fees you’ll pay are the state filing fees.

With the Gold and Platinum packages, you get extra services such as contract templates, tax consultation, IRS Form 2553, and lifetime company alerts.

With IncFile, you also get a big library of free resources to guide you when planning, forming, and growing your business.
